Though technically in Minami-Azabu, this park might as well be in Hiroo; it's so close. Within its 16 acres of woods, natural beauty is always waiting to help you decompress after a busy day in the office towers of Shinjuku or around Tokyo Station.
The lush green park follows the contours of the Azabu terrain. With its hills, valleys,and ponds, this is an elegant Japanese garden with respect for natural beauty. The rolling land falls in a gentle slope, from high ground in the east, to a low-lying area on the southwest corner. There are many densely wooded areas in the park, with a brook that flows to the southwest pond.
